Navigating the world of medicines can be tricky , especially when distinguishing between Rx and over-the-counter options. Rx drugs require a doctor's evaluation and a written order because they're typically higher-powered or have a higher potential of complications. In contrast , OTC drugs are check here available directly to consumers, intended for common problems and considered generally safe when used as instructed on the packaging . The Significance of Custom Drugstores in Tailored Medicine
Notably, personalized medicine is revolutionizing the field of patient care . Specialized pharmacies play a vital function in this transition . They deliver the option to prepare medications specifically designed to an person's unique requirements . This includes adjusting dosages, blending multiple medications, or producing formulations that aren't commercially available. In conclusion, these offerings enhance the aim of maximizing therapeutic results and treating complex patient conditions .
These Medicinal Components: What It Are and How It Matter
The Medicinal Components, or APIs, constitute the portion of a medication that creates the desired effect. Simply put, they're the materials responsible for alleviating a condition. Their importance exists in the fact that APIs dictate a medication's safety and action, necessitating rigorous testing and control to confirm patient safety. Without effective APIs, treatments would be dangerous and likely harmful.
